Your truck will run just fine without a lift pump. If you don't have a gauge, you will never know it's out. That's why the gauge.

As far as how long your VP will last without the LP, that's a crap shoot. Some die right away, I had one that I ran for over 2000 miles with no LP before I put an new one in. The VP still lasted another year or so after that.

So there is no real answer to your question. BUT, if your truck kicked and bucked to a stop, it's not because of the Lift Pump going bad. Take out a loan and call your order in for the new VP.
